‘Bergamo-Brescia 2023, Italian Capital of Culture’, an ideal Easter break destination! On this year, there is no shortage of creative and cultural events and activities! Everything is focused on getting to know these two similar but different cities in greater depth.
Thanks to the ‘Città Illuminata Project’, tourists have more opportunity to visit the most important monuments, historic buildings, theatres and museums thanks to special tickets, unlimited accesses and offers combined with local transport, ideally designed for short but frequent visit-experiences.
In this way, local micro-economy is supported and strengthened in these territories, positively affecting socio-environmental factors as well.
Furthermore, different cultural contexts or places attract more tourists, involving a wider target of visitors. An excellent example is ‘Palazzo Moroni’ in Bergamo, a secluded historical Palace immersed in nature, right in the center of the Upper Town!
Another great example is the ‘Festival of light’ event, attracting more than 300.000 visitors in both Brescia and Bergamo!
The commercial partners of this cultural-artistic event donated the sum equal to the amount of energy used for lighting monuments and tourist attractions to organizations, supporting environmental sustainability and socio-economic projects in Bergamo and Brescia.
These are excellent opportunities to contribute to eco-sustainability at international level, including local history and culture, even promoting these two cities as ‘Open-air museums’!
